U.S. Marine Corps Sgt. Michael Eckert swings onto flying curtains during the 2012 American Ninja Warrior regional matches in Miami, Fla. Eckert qualified with the fifth fastest time in the nation that year and later competed in the finals. After enlisting in the U.S. Marine Corps in March 2013, Eckert requalified in the regional matches and attended the American Ninja Warrior finals in Las Vegas, Nev. for the second time in 2014.
